Output 58a54161ed9fde887f7fb71d355cb85c9092d7bf32fdcb1ec5719bfa526f725a:1

value
386918300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2209687817d767ea5d88a55ec6c5f164bdbb5a9e OP_EQUALVERIFY OP_CHECKSIG
address
146yFD2EoTmdXCX7m4c81wXPApKxuucFa9
transaction
58a54161ed9fde887f7fb71d355cb85c9092d7bf32fdcb1ec5719bfa526f725a
spent
true